Milan coach Sergio Conceicao puts family ties on hold ahead of Juve clash, newly appointed AC Milan coach, assured fans he wouldn't get emotional about facing his son, Francisco, who plays for Juventus.
Milan’s first match under Conceicao will be the Supercoppa Italiana semi-final against Juve. Despite the family connection, he stated, "At home I'm his father, tomorrow my son will be my opponent, I want to beat him as he wants to beat me." Conceicao also expressed satisfaction with his team's attitude, describing them as "humble" and eager to learn, despite limited preparation time.
He acknowledged that more time would have been ideal but felt they had effectively communicated their needs. Juventus have won the Supercoppa nine times, while Milan has seven titles, with Juve winning the last encounter in 2019.
